ASSISTANT CHIEF ADMINISTRATIVE OFFICER Situated in southwest Manitoba near the city of Brandon, the Rural Municipality of Wallace-Woodworth is easily accessible by highway, rail, and air. With a population of approximately 3,000, the municipality offers diverse rural living, proximity to a thriving urban centre, and ideal location to raise a family and local business. Incorporated in 2015 through the amalgamation of the RMs of Wallace and Woodworth and the Village of Elkhorn, the community has roots in farming and scenic views of natural forest. Through dedicated and effective partnerships with neighbouring municipalities, Wallace-Woodworth continues to build a shared vision as a unique and expansive community. THE OPPORTUNITY Reporting to the Chief Administrative Officer, the Assistant Chief Administrative Officer (ACAO) is responsible for supporting the overall administrative management, including human resources, financial management and day-to-day operations. The ACAO will serve as a member of the senior leadership team and assume authority and duties of the CAO in an acting capacity when the CAO is absent. Individuals with municipal leadership experience, exceptional operation skills, excellent administrative and financial skills, strong business acumen, and a proven track record of leading growth and building relationships are encouraged to apply. This is an opportunity to make a significant contribution to a collaborative team and meaningful impact to the continued success and growth of a vibrant community. KEY RESPONSIBILITIES In conjunction with the CAO, administer the daily business affairs of the municipality in accordance with the Municipal Act and other statutes of the province. Assist in the preparation and execution of short-term and long-term strategies for economic growth/development. Ensure operational effectiveness and foster a proactive and modern culture of accuracy and high performance. Provide advice on policies, programs, new initiatives, governance, fiscal matters, and special projects. In collaboration with the CAO, function as an effective liaison between the Council, staff, and constituents. Provide sound financial planning, budgeting, and management to the CAO and Council, including consistent and accurate reporting, administering annual and multi-year capital projects. Build a strategic and long-range resource plan that ensures an engaged workforce and optimal performance. Develop and implement municipal by-laws, contracts or agreements as directed by CAO. Maintain strong community partnerships with citizens, local business, industry, other municipalities, government, and non-governmental organizations, promoting Wallace-Woodworth. Create and revisit policies, procedures, and processes, maintaining orderly and efficient documentation. Provide supportive leadership and direction to staff and management, fostering an approach focused on collaboration, effective communication, mentorship, and development. Act as the municipality’s Freedom of Information and Protection of Privacy Act (FIPPA) Officer and Senior Election Official. SELECTION CRITERIA Certificate in Manitoba Municipal Administration and/or education in Public Administration, Business Administration, Commerce, or related discipline. Senior management experience, ideally gained in a municipal environment. Exceptional skills in strategic planning, finance, human resources management and operational experience. Strong administrative, organizational, planning and time management skills. Outstanding communication and interpersonal skills, with the ability to connect with a variety of stakeholders. Ability to utilize technology as a catalyst to improve processes and provide efficiency. Knowledge of Manitoba municipal, provincial, and federal legislation relating to municipalities Knowledge and experience of the Manitoba Planning Act and processes.
